84 /* Ensure that the directory ARGPATH exists.
85 Remove any trailing slashes from ARGPATH before calling this function.
87 Create any leading directories that don't already exist, with
88 permissions PARENT_MODE.
89 If the last element of ARGPATH does not exist, create it as
90 a new directory with permissions MODE.
91 If OWNER and GROUP are non-negative, use them to set the UID and GID of
92 any created directories.
93 If VERBOSE_FMT_STRING is nonzero, use it as a printf format
94 string for printing a message after successfully making a directory,
95 with the name of the directory that was just made as an argument.
96 If PRESERVE_EXISTING is non-zero and ARGPATH is an existing directory,
97 then do not attempt to set its permissions and ownership.
99 Return 0 if ARGPATH exists as a directory with the proper
100 ownership and permissions when done, otherwise 1. */
